Lib Dem Council Agrees Toilet Rescue Plan

Shepway Council's ruling cabinet has agreed a plan that will keep open nine of the district's public toilets. The toilets were threatened after the Labour Government forced the Council to cut services to reduce the size of the Council Tax rise.

Carroll fights to save Shepway services

Local Lib Dem campaigner Peter Carroll has joined the fight to save Shepway services from closure. The Labour Government has already forced the Council to make cuts to Public Toilets, tourism funding, the Airshow, and grass verge cutting.

SCOTLAND: Lib Dems launch new aviation policy

Scottish Liberal Democrat Spokesperson on Cross-Border Transport John Barrett MP today called on the Scottish Executive to champion high speed rail links between Scotland and the South of England to provide greener alternatives to air travel.

Helping hand for lunch club

The Brickfields Lunch Club has been reprieved, thanks to Colin Taylor. The club is run by Rethink, a charity that supports people with mental health problems. To ensure the club can continue into 2005, Colin provided more than £3,000 from his discretionary allocation as a County Councillor.
